300-foot-wide greenfield road to connect ORR and RRR in Telangana

A new 300-foot-wide greenfield road is set to connect the Outer Ring Road (ORR) with the Regional Ring Road (RRR) in Telangana. This project aims to enhance connectivity and ease traffic congestion in the region, facilitating smoother transportation for commuters and freight.

The development of this road is part of the state's broader initiative to improve infrastructure and promote economic growth. Authorities expect that the new link will significantly reduce travel time between key areas, contributing to better accessibility for residents and businesses alike.

Nexus Venture sells stake in India Shelter Finance for Rs 4.82 billion

Venture capital firm Nexus Venture Partners divested a 5.97% stake in India Shelter Finance Corporation for Rs 4.82 billion through open market transactions. India Shelter Finance, based in Gurugram, caters to first-time home loan buyers in Tier-II and Tier-III cities, focusing on the low- and middle-income segments. Nexus, via its affiliates Nexus Ventures III and Nexus Opportunity Fund II Ltd, sold 6.4 million shares in two bulk deals on the BSE, priced between Rs 752.35 and Rs 753.27 per share, resulting in a total deal value of Rs 4.81 billion. MSME department to resume online land allotment in 2025

The Micro, Small, and Medium Enterprises (MSME) department is expected to resume the online land allocation process for industries by early 2025, following a major overhaul of its portal and permission mechanisms. The department had halted the process in late June 2024 due to technical issues. MSME Commissioner Dr Navneet Mohan Kothari stated that the revamped system will offer a more seamless and transparent land allocation process, incorporating both basic and advanced procedures for a better user experience.
